WEB URL : http://xn--90abiwnfbnvjc.xn--p1ai/
Location : Russian Federation (RU)
Server IP : 141.8.194.53
Web Server : Other
Attacker : Cyber-Turk.Org
Total : 138
Date : 19 Haziran 2019 22:41
Report type : Home